It was only a matter of time before I rummaged through my collection of metallics. Here is "Artiste" brand gold thread with black crochet cotton. This was my first project with the Artiste brand gold thread and I really like it. It's soft and smooth and still has a very nice shine. I had absolutely no problem with thread shredding.

Next up was the Japan gold, which turned out lovely. I wasn't sure how it would hold up, because the thread itself stretches out. I previously did some fingerloop braiding with it and the metallic loops were unmanageably longer after a while. I was super careful with the warp tension and fairly delicate with my weaving. The texture betrays a bit of warp difference on the gold, but the piece will lie flat so it seems an acceptable variation.
